FAQ
How long is a standalone romance typically?
There’s no fixed length: standalones range from short novellas (20–40k words) to full-length novels (70–120k+ words). The defining feature is a self-contained plot, not word count.
Can a standalone later become part of a series?
Yes. An author can write sequels or companion novels set in the same world. Once follow-ups continue the original characters’ stories, the original book is still a standalone but becomes the first in a series or a linked companion.
What’s the difference between a standalone and a companion novel?
A standalone resolves its own plot and central relationship. A companion novel may share the same setting or secondary characters but focuses on a different protagonist and a separate story, so each companion can also function as a standalone for new readers.
